(B&W photographs) Like the subtitle says: a memoir of by one-half of one of Hollywood's great husband-and-wife screenwriting teams (the author's other half having predeceased him). Their daughter, Nora Ephron, reminisces warmly about her mother in the book's Epilogue -- although later on the truth emerged (acknowledged quite openly by Nora and her sisters) about Henry and Phoebe's troubled marriage, and exposed the book as something of a whitewash. A 2013 Salon article, which appeared after Nora's death, calls the book "seductive and strange," and cites Henry's "devastating infidelity" to Phoebe as well as Phoebe's "full-bore drinking" which eventually led to her hospitalization for cirrhosis. .
